Has Anyone Made Cinnamon Rolls With Ready-Made Pizza Dough?
The other day, l was in Asda and they were selling off their own brand ready rolled Pizza Dough for 20p! So, l bought two!
I rarely eat pizza’s but thought the dough would be good to keep in the freezer.
When l got home, l read the packaging and it didn’t mention that it was suitable for home freezing, so l decided to look on the internet for suggestions of what l could use it for.
I found recipes for Cinnamon Rolls and made some! They were slightly hard but quite delicious!
I had spread softened butter on the whole length of the ready rolled dough, then sprinkled 2oz of granulated sugar mixed with two teaspoons of ground cinnamon over it. I then rolled the dough like a Swiss roll and cut it into approx 2 inch slices and placed them on a well butter greased baking tray.
I cooked them in a very hot oven 200C until golden brown for approx 20 mins.
While they were cooking, l mixed some icing sugar with a little water and a teaspoon of Vanilla essence.
When they came out, l spread some of the mixture on each of them.
Under each roll was a delicious crunchy type toffee where the butter, cinnamon and sugar had escaped from the rolls ...delish!
This is just a rough recipe but there were various recipes on the Internet.
